首页
AI Coding
数据标注
NEW
沸点
课程
直播
活动
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
登录
注册
嗯哼大魔王
掘友等级
java
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
41
文章 41
沸点 0
赞
41
返回
|
搜索文章
赞
文章( 41 )
沸点( 0 )
ButterKnife实现原理
代码自动生成 使用代码自动生成,一是为了提高编码的效率,二十避免在运行期大量使用反射,通过在编译期利用反射生成辅助类和方法以供运行时使用 注解处理器步骤 在java编译器中构建 编译器开始执行未执行过
七牛播放器sdk注意事项
起因:测试小哥提刀来找,说apk升64位架构拍摄选择视频后播放器崩溃了,一调试,报错如下 一看报错,牛市啊,比股市还红。。。但这报错却花费了不少时间去调,sdk技术支持也暂时没找到方案,后续自己接着排
window添加mysql服务到注册表
以mysql版本5.5为例 进入mysql安装的bin目录,要是把mysql安装的bin路径添加到path,可以直接执行 注意 install后面的MySQL是注册表服务名,可以根据情况任意取 my.
window添加Tomcat服务到注册表
以Tomcat 7版本为例 进入tomcat安装的bin目录,要是有添加到系统path路径,直接执行 注意 图中两个DISPLAYNAME的值把默认多余的值去掉,否则会影响服务名,这里我去掉了,原来的
HashMap底层存储原理
概念 HasnMap是基于map接口实现,元素以键值对的方式存储,并且键和值都可以使用null,因为key不允许重复,因此只能有一个键为null HaasnMap是无序不重复的,而且HashMap是线
centos安装rar
起因 测试大佬拿双刀跑来说rar文件怎么解压,愚昧的我竟回答了tar和unzip等一系列花里胡哨的错误解决方案,哈哈哈。实际我也忘记了,然后想着快速解决办法,我也跑去问运维大佬,运维大佬从百忙中抽出空
ImageLoader、Fresco、Picasso、Glide图片加载框架类比
ImageLoader 优点 支持本地缓存文件名规则定义 支持下载进度监听 内存缓存和磁盘缓存 默认实现多种内存缓存算法,如Size最大先删除、使用最少先删除、最近最少使用、先进先删除、时间最长先删除
EventBus实现原理
EventBus主要是在项目运行时通过反射来查找订阅事件的方法信息,如果项目中有大量的订阅事件的方法,必然会对项目运行时的性能产生影响。其实除了在项目运行时通过反射查找订阅事件的方法信息,EventB
Android性能优化
关于ANR 什么是anr 应用程序无响应弹框 造成anr的原因 主线程做了耗时操作 android中那些操作是在主线程 activity的所有生命周期回调都是执行在主线程 Service默认是执行在主
玩一玩MMKV存储利器(iOS篇)
使用原因:Android SharedPreferences多线程取值失效,有位熊兄弟推荐使用香飘飘MMKV存储利器,不香赔钱。然而我抱着赔钱的心态玩了一下,真香!! MMKV优势 使用零拷贝技术之一
下一页
关注了
5
关注者
2
收藏集
4
关注标签
0
加入于
2021-09-09